Cowboys Draft Leighton Vander Esch After Dez Bryant Release; Dak Prescott Hyped

Timothy RappApr 26, 2018

The Dallas Cowboys selected Boise State linebacker Leighton Vander Esch with the No. 19 pick in the first round.

Vander Esch was nothing short of superb in 2017, totaling 141 tackles (8.5 for loss), four sacks and four forced fumbles in his junior campaign. That earned him the Mountain West Defensive Player of the Year award.

He also saved his best for last, registering 12 tackles (three for loss), a sack and a forced fumble in the team's Las Vegas Bowl matchup against Oregon.

"I could make the argument that his tape against Oregon was as good an off-the-ball-linebacker tape as I've seen in five years," NFL Network draft guru Mike Mayock told Peter King of the MMQB in February.

NFL.com's Lance Zierlein, who compared Vander Esch to Karlos Dansby, offered the following scouting report on the rookie linebacker:

"Vander Esch is a loose-hipped, instinctive linebacker who played in 2017 like he had a GPS tracker on the football. His production totals against both the run and pass are rare for being a first-year starter, and with a frame that is primed for more muscle, his NFL ceiling is high. Vander Esch might benefit from a reduced role his rookie season while he improves his play strength and becomes more skilled at taking on blocks. He's an every-down linebacker with very good starting potential and the talent to fill up a stat sheet."

He certainly tested well at the NFL Scouting Combine, running a 4.65 40-yard dash while putting up 20 reps on the bench press and measuring in at 6'4" and 256 pounds. While he could use some added strength and his technique and play diagnosing is still evolving, his size, athleticism and nose for the football are all major pluses.

Certainly, there's no questioning his potential, which the Cowboys will hope translates into stardom at the NFL level.
